欢迎来到科站长!

Ubuntu

当前位置: 主页 > 服务器 > Ubuntu

为何Ubuntu系统频繁遭遇服务器访问禁令?开机启动被禁止,背后原因何在?

时间:2026-02-22 07:55:15|栏目:Ubuntu|点击:

ubuntu系统apache服务器装好了laravel打开网页却显示403forbidden_百度知...

Laravel运行机制中,其根目录指的是存放public文件夹的路径,一般会自动加载public/index.php文件。若未发现index.php,需确认public文件夹的正确位置。状态码表解释显示,403 Forbidden通常表示服务器无法访问请求资源,可能是权限、安全设置或其他原因引起。检查服务器配置、权限设置,以及Laravel项目结构是否符合预期。

Ubuntu系统Apache服务器上Laravel项目显示403 Forbidden错误的解决方法如下:检查Apache配置文件:修改访问权限:确认Apache的配置文件中,相关的Directory指令块是否设置了正确的访问权限。将Deny from all修改为Allow from all,以允许所有访问。

使用 php artisan route:list 诊断中间件执行命令:在项目根目录运行以下命令,查看所有路由及其应用的中间件:php artisan route:list定位目标路由:在输出结果中找到出现403错误的路由(如 /tavana),重点关注其 Middleware 列。常见中间件类型:auth:检查用户是否登录,未登录可能触发403。

Linux怎么设置root用户禁止远程登录

在Linux中禁止root用户远程登录,可通过修改SSH配置文件/etc/ssh/sshd_config,将PermitRootLogin选项设置为no,并重启SSH服务实现。

验证设置是否生效 尝试SSH登录测试:从另一台机器使用root账户通过SSH登录目标系统,应收到类似Permission denied (publickey,password)的拒绝信息。

使用Vim编辑器或其他文本编辑器打开/etc/ssh/sshd_config文件。找到PermitRootLogin参数。如果该参数前有井号,表示该行被注释掉,需要去掉井号。将PermitRootLogin的值改为no,表示禁止root用户通过SSH远程登录。保存并退出编辑器:在Vim编辑器中,按Esc键,然后输入:wq并按回车键,保存更改并退出编辑器。

方法一:在/etc/default/login 文件,增加一行设置命令。CONSOLE = /dev/tty01 设置后立即生效,无需重新引导。以后,用户只能在控制台(/dev/tty01)root登录,从而达到限制root远程登录,不过,同时也限制了局域网用户root登录,给管理员的日常维护工作带来诸多不便。

禁止root远程登录至Linux系统,并允许特定IP访问指定端口的步骤如下:首先,新建一个普通用户,使用命令`#useradd xxx`(将xxx替换为你的用户名)创建。接着,为新建用户设置密码,使用`#passwd xxx`(将xxx替换为用户名)执行。然后,修改sshd配置文件以禁止root直接远程登录。

在Linux系统中,禁止root远程登录、指定登录IP、以及更改SSH端口的步骤如下:禁止root远程登录:新建一个普通用户:使用#useradd xxx命令创建一个新用户。为新用户设置密码:使用#passwd xxx命令为新用户设置密码。

Linux如何禁止root用户远程登录

使用sudo执行需要root权限的命令。禁止root远程登录的重要性降低风险:root用户拥有系统最高权限,一旦密码泄露,攻击者可完全控制服务器。增加攻击难度:禁用root登录后,攻击者需先获取普通用户权限再提权,延长了攻击时间并增加了被发现的风险。

在Linux中禁止root用户远程登录,可通过修改SSH配置文件/etc/ssh/sshd_config,将PermitRootLogin选项设置为no,并重启SSH服务实现。

尝试SSH登录测试:从另一台机器使用root账户通过SSH登录目标系统,应收到类似Permission denied (publickey,password)的拒绝信息。

使用Vim编辑器或其他文本编辑器打开/etc/ssh/sshd_config文件。找到PermitRootLogin参数。如果该参数前有井号,表示该行被注释掉,需要去掉井号。将PermitRootLogin的值改为no,表示禁止root用户通过SSH远程登录。保存并退出编辑器:在Vim编辑器中,按Esc键,然后输入:wq并按回车键,保存更改并退出编辑器。

ubuntu20.04服务器怎么保证不会有人使用一些敏感命令

前提条件:只有 root 或者其他有 sudo 权限的用户可以管理系统防火墙。最佳实践是使用 sudo 用户执行管理员任务。安装 UFW:UFW 是标准 Ubuntu 04 安装过程中的一部分。如果未安装,可通过输入命令安装。检查 UFW 状态:安装后未自动激活,可通过命令检查状态。

前提条件 只有 root 或者其他有 sudo 权限的用户可以管理系统防火墙。最佳实践是使用 sudo 用户执行管理员任务。安装 UFW UFW 通常是 Ubuntu 04 标准安装的一部分。如果未安装,可以通过命令 sudo apt install ufw 进行安装。

禁用屏幕保护和锁屏:如果使用GNOME桌面环境,可以通过以下命令禁用屏幕保护和自动锁屏:gsettings set org.gnome.desktop.session idle-delay 0gsettings set org.gnome.desktop.screensaver lock-enabled false调整电源管理设置:在服务器环境中,通常不需要电源管理功能。

输入ip a命令,查看网络接口和IP地址。如果VPN连接成功,你应该能看到一个新的网络接口,并且会有一个新的IP地址分配给这个接口。注意事项: 确保VPN服务器的地址、账号和密码正确无误。 如果VPN连接失败,检查网络设置、VPN服务器状态以及防火墙规则等可能的原因。

复制并粘贴EasyConnect安装程序到终端。 根据提示输入EasyConnect的服务器地址、用户名和密码。 打开环境变量编辑器,如使用vim编辑器。 在~/.bashrc文件的末尾添加一行,设置环境变量。 保存文件并加载环境变量。这三种方法分别适用于不同需求,希望对您有所帮助。

首先,我们需要临时修改/etc/resolv.conf文件。打开这个文件后,你会看到默认的全球公共DNS服务器10.53。为了提高速度,可以添加一个国内通用DNS地址,如111111114。这样运行apt或其他命令时,应该能避免超时错误。然而,为了实现DNS设置的持久化,我们需要下载并使用resolvconf工具。

Linux如何限制SSH远程访问_Linux限制SSH远程访问的配置指南

1、在Linux中执行远程命令的核心方式是通过SSH协议,结合密钥认证、服务器配置优化及高级技巧,可实现安全高效的远程管理。

2、云服务器特殊配置:若使用阿里云等云平台,需在安全组中同步开放对应端口,否则外部仍无法访问。测试验证:修改配置后,务必从非允许IP测试登录,确认规则生效。日志监控:结合/var/log/secure(CentOS)或journalctl -u sshd(Systemd系统)监控SSH登录日志,及时调整规则。

3、Linux系统下怎样限制Root用户远程登陆,下面介绍4种方法,在不同的linux系统,可能配置略有差异:方法1:可以在/etc/default/login文件,增加一行设置命令:CONSOLE=/dev/tty01 这样设置后立即生效,无需重新引导,不过,这样做的同时也限制了局域网用户root登录,给管理员的日常维护工作带来诸多不便。

4、no,强制使用密钥认证。修改默认端口:将端口从22改为高位端口(如2222),减少暴力破解风险。限制用户访问:通过AllowUsers或DenyUsers控制可登录用户。定期更新密钥:周期性更换SSH密钥对,防止私钥泄露。通过合理配置SSH选项和参数,可实现高效、安全的远程管理,同时满足端口转发、代理等高级需求。

上一篇:Ubuntu下如何配置代理服务器实现高效上网?

栏    目:Ubuntu

下一篇:云服务器Ubuntu版本如何准确查询?有哪些方法可用?

本文标题:为何Ubuntu系统频繁遭遇服务器访问禁令?开机启动被禁止,背后原因何在?

本文地址:https://fushidao.cc/server/57345.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号